Root production of the forage legumes arachis pintoi, macrotyloma axilare and neonotonia wightii with starter nitrogen doses
Mixed pastures with legumes and grasses have been studied because of their advantages, such as increased plant diversity and especially the potential for biological nitrogen fixation of legumes, in some cases not requiring the use of nitrogen fertilization.
